Connect ToolRouter to Copilot
1In your agent, go to Tools → Add a tool → New tool
2Choose Model Context Protocol and enter these details
Server name
ToolRouterServer description
Access any tool through ToolRouter. Check here first when you need a tool.Server URL
https://api.toolrouter.com/mcp3Set Authentication to None and click Create
